Unauthorised absence letter

The letter explains that because the employee did not request leave or explain their absence, it will be considered unauthorised and further action will be taken.

The letter invites the employee to a meeting to discuss the matter further and confirms that if a satisfactory explanation for the absence is not provided, the meeting will be adjourned and a further meeting will be arranged under the organisation’s disciplinary procedure.
